What Is Closed‑Cell Spray Foam Removal?
Closed‑cell spray foam is a dense, rigid insulation that bonds tightly to rafters and creates a hard, airtight layer across the roof structure. Because it seals so firmly, it can trap moisture against the timbers and make it difficult for surveyors to assess the true condition of the roof. This is why closed‑cell foam is frequently highlighted during surveys and often leads to mortgage refusals.

Why Closed‑Cell Spray Foam Causes Problems and Why It Needs Specialist Removal
Closed‑cell spray foam is known for causing ventilation and moisture issues because of its dense, airtight structure. It can hide early signs of timber decay, prevent surveyors from inspecting the roof and create complications during property sales or remortgages.
Key issues include:
- Dense, rigid material that bonds tightly to rafters
- Airtight seal that blocks natural ventilation
- Moisture becoming trapped against timbers
- Surveyors unable to assess roof condition
- Frequent mortgage refusals or delays
- Structural issues remaining hidden
Because closed‑cell foam is significantly harder to remove than open‑cell, safe extraction requires controlled cutting, specialist tools and experienced technicians. Attempting removal without the right equipment can damage the roof. Professional closed‑cell foam removal ensures the material is taken off cleanly, airflow is restored and the roof can be fully inspected for any underlying issues.
